Understanding Vehicle Load Limits

In the field of vehicle safetyto understand the load limits is fundamental to maintaining optimum performance and preventing potential risks.

Load limit regulations are critical to preserving vehicle stability and ensuring safe transportation. Each vehicle has a maximum weight capacity which, when exceeded, can compromise structural integrity and driving dynamics.

Drivers must meticulously calculate the total weight of the load, including passengers and additional equipment. The vehicle's weight distribution plays a crucial role in maintaining a balanced ride and preventing potential safety risks during transportation. Excessive weight dramatically increases the braking distancesreduces to maneuverability and puts undue stress on the suspension components.

Professional drivers recognize that adhering to the load limits specified by the manufacturer is not just a recommendation, but a requirement. fundamental safety requirement which directly impacts vehicle performance and occupant protection. Regular maintenance checks can help drivers accurately assess and monitor load-bearing capacities and overall vehicle performance.

Strategic Baggage Placement Techniques

The strategic placement of luggage turns an ordinary vehicle journey into a master class in transport efficiency and security.

The implementation of precise luggage organization tips requires methodical planning and spatial awareness. The compact packaging techniques dictate that the heaviest items should be positioned low and centrally, creating a weight distribution which improves the vehicle's handling.

Strategic luggage storage involves segregating items by weight and fragility, ensuring that delicate objects are cushioned and protected from potential impacts. Use soft, mouldable suitcases that can adapt to irregular spaces, maximizing luggage compartment capacity without compromising structural integrity.

External Cargo Transportation Rules

In addition to traditional storage in the trunk, the external cargo transportation requires strict adherence to precise security and legality. The implementation of strategic roof rack regulations and robust methods of load securing guarantees transport safety and vehicle performance.

Key considerations for external cargo transportation include:

  • The total loading height must not exceed four meters
  • The load may not project more than 55 cm forward or 45 cm backward.
  • Use specialized conveyors designed for specific types of load
  • Confirm that the visibility of the vehicle's lights and license plates remains unobstructed
  • Securely fasten all external loads using appropriate mounting systems

Preventing Damage During Transportation

How can travelers mitigate the risk of luggage damage during transportation?

The strategic protection of fragile items begins with systematic cushioning that neutralize impact and potential vibration. Use soft padding materials such as air bubbles, foam sheets or specialized protective sheaths to create cushioning zones around delicate objects.

Position fragile items centrally inside the luggage, surrounded by materials shock absorbers that redistribute kinetic energy.

Critical considerations include segregating heavy and light items, preventing direct contact between hard and brittle surfaces.

Implement strategic stratificationSoft clothing for initial cushioning, followed by rigid protective barriers.

Use compression bags to minimize internal movement, and select containers with reinforced structures capable of withstanding external pressures during transit.
